Output 668ac41b754327537c31fef57fa66a90e2bf4034719159b44f62263b4dc2a8e0:0

value
7950382
script pubkey
OP_0 OP_PUSHBYTES_20 1fba3f60a6292c4b7b27ec4bf374761ca28ff96c
address
bc1qr7ar7c9x9ykyk7e8a39lxarkrj3gl7tvnmjhpg
transaction
668ac41b754327537c31fef57fa66a90e2bf4034719159b44f62263b4dc2a8e0
spent
true